The Chhattisgarh government has announced significant relief for small businesses, with a decision to waive VAT liabilities up to ₹25,000 for dues older than 10 years. This move is expected to benefit over 40,000 traders in the state, easing their financial burden. The cabinet, chaired by Chief Minister Vishnu Deo Sai, approved two crucial bills: the Chhattisgarh Goods and Services Tax (Amendment) Bill 2025 and the Chhattisgarh Arrears Tax, Interest and Penalty Settlement (Amendment) Bill 2025, which will be presented in the monsoon session of the assembly. These bills aim to streamline business operations and promote ease of doing business.
